I graduated with a PhD in Civil and Environmental Engineering in the Mechanics of Quasi-Brittle Materials Research Group at Northwestern University in 2022. Prior to joining Northwestern in 2017, I received a Master of Engineering in Structural Engineering and a Bachelor of Science in Architectural Engineering from the Illinois Institute of Technology. I currently work with the North Fracture Group and Cusatis Computational Services.My research emphases are on multi-scale and multi-physics computational mechanics for dynamic events, and large-scale 3D-printing of infrastructure materials.
